Simplot Games Results

Golden Eagles –
This past weekend brought the end of our Indoor season with the Simplot Games in Pocatello Idaho.  Our TEAM did really well at this national meet. Spencer Hanson placed 5th in the 3200 meters with a time of 9:31.34. Our Boys 4x800 relay placed 5th led by Lance Merrell, Kevin Muirbrook, Paxton Patey, and Jonah Hadlock with a school record time of 8:31.34 destroying our old time of 8:49. Our boys medley relay placed 9th overall  led by Isaac Faux, Eddie Prothero, Cameron Carson, and Kevin Muirbrook with a time of 3:47.34 improving to our #1 indoor time by 10 seconds. Our boys Medley “B” relay of Tucker Austin, Nate Vance, Jonah Hadlock, and Lance Merrell just missed finals running a great time of 3:55.86. Isaac Faux finished 14th overall in the 1600 with a time of 4:35.47. Lance Merrell also placed 14th overall in the High Jump with a jump of 5’ 11”. Our boys 4x4 relay of Cameron Carson, Tucker Austin, Kevin Muirbrook, and Eddie Prothero ran a time of 3:47.57.  Eddie Prothero ran a PR in the 60 hurdle race with a time of 9.29. Tucker Austin ran a 10.22 in the same race. Nathan Vance ran a PR in the 1600 with a time of 5:00.69. Nate was joined in the 1600 by Paxton Patey ran a 4:51.27 and Jonah Hadlock who ran a 4:55.29. Cameron Carson ran the 60 meter dash in a time of 7.50 seconds. Kevin Muirbrook participated 400 meters. And Zach Decker finished out our Boys TEAM by participating in the shot put and the weigh throw. This was a good meet for our boys TEAM. Thank you boys, thank you.  

On the girls side our 4x200 relay of Christine Heyn, Megan Elmont, Tiffany Gomm, and Jensen Williams set our school record in this event with a time of 1:55.65. Our 4x400 relay of Katie Bennett, Bobbe Graham, Rachel Warnick, and Brigette Harris ran a 4:45.00. Our Medley “A” relay of Christine, Megan, Jensen, and Rachel set our #1 indoor time of 4:44.29. Our Medley “B” relay of Tiffany, Katie, Bobbe, and Brigette ran a time of 5:05.50. Rachel Warnick ran her PR in the 1600 with a time of 5:57.75. Brigett Harris also joined in with a PR in the 1600 with a time of 6:04.91. Megan Elmont and Christine Heyn ran the 200 posting times of 29.10 & 29.35 respectively. Tiffany Gomm attacked the 60 meter hurdles running a time of 10.52. In the 400 meters Jensen Williams led the way for us running a 62 followed by Katie Bennett ran a 68 along with Bobbe Graham who ran a 69. This was a great opportunity for our ladies to get a chance to race against some of the best runners in the country, thank you ladies, thank you.
